I agree with this proposal... I often have to shuffle rows of data (not only
values in a selection). I even wrote a few macros to help with that.
Maybe we could have a new Uno command capable of:
- Shuffling values in a cell range
- Shuffling rows in a cell range
- Shuffling columns in a cell range
